Glenn wrote:
> Here are the full lines we need in mime.cfg so that RAR files will be
>sent to UNRAR.EXE
>
>application/rar RAR>TXT|@c:\\unrar\\unrar.exe v $1>$2
>application/octet-stream RAR>TXT|@c:\\unrar\\unrar.exe v $1>$2
>file/.rar RAR>TXT|@c:\\unrar\\unrar.exe v $1>$2
>
>And as always....
>change the path I have indicated to reflect *your* path to unrar.exe
Perhaps we should let people know that this will not unRAR the files only
list whats in them.
